When it comes to proceeding with any task, especially when it is not done alone but rather through collaboration with several people,

I knew one thing: a very important principle that must be adhered to — quickly giving up.

It is far more realistic and wise to not hold onto things that cannot be done,
and instead of struggling to force them to work, it is better to think about what can be achieved with them.

In this regard, those who advocate for a hardline approach, like Samson and the demons, can be seen as such stubborn individuals— those who are inflexible and do not understand compromise.

Convincing such individuals with rational arguments is, from the outset, an impossible task.
I have learned this well through the human groups I have observed in reality and in games.

‘Even if I had sided with Elias there, they wouldn’t change their opinions; instead, they would become even more agitated. Furthermore, they might latch onto the fact that I am human…’

Of course, it wasn’t entirely impossible to forcibly change their opinions.
However, I knew well that it would be far wiser to give up early on and consider what could be gained from this situation and how to utilize it.

In relation to this, I attempted to contact Elias immediately after the meeting concluded.

As a result…

“Then, since everyone has agreed to start the war as soon as possible, let’s discuss the concrete plans moving forward.”

“Yes, Your Majesty.”

Feeling a sense of surprise at the unexpectedly swift consensus, the Demon King directed the discussion towards more detailed matters.
And right after that…

“I would like to say something regarding that matter, if it’s alright?”

As soon as the Demon King finished speaking, Elias immediately requested the floor as if she had been waiting for this moment.

In response, the Demon King thought that there must be something significant and looked at Elias as she said,
“If you have a good opinion, please share it.”

“Thank you, Your Majesty. Then I will now speak about the strategy I have been considering for this war.”

With those words, Elias lightly nodded towards Elisia.

Elias unfolded a map she had prepared in advance and spread it out in the center of the round table.

It was a tactical map marked with various symbols.

With the map laid out before them, Elias immediately began the briefing she had prepared.

“As you all know, our ultimate goal in this battle is to drive out the Allied Races occupying various parts of the Demon Kingdom. As the first step towards this, I propose an attack on this location here, Antioch.”

Elias presented her opinion thoroughly prepared with the map in hand.

In response, Samson and the other commanders showed slight signs of surprise but did not voice any objections to Elias leading the operational meeting.

Unlike Elias, who had come well-prepared with a map, they had only focused on expressing their desire to initiate combat immediately, indicating that they did not have particularly good ideas.

Moreover, since their opinions had been accepted for now, they could only feel somewhat relieved about what would follow.

“Antioch, huh… It’s quite a distance to get there, but I suppose there must be a reason. After all, all we have to do is fight without reservation…”

“It’s war! It doesn’t matter if it’s Antioch or anywhere else! If it’s a place where we can wipe out those filthy bastards!”

Although they didn’t know the exact reason, the demon lords decided to start their attack from the location that Elias had suggested.

Meanwhile…
Seeing them comply with her opinion without any particular resistance, Elias felt a sense of relief and slowly nodded.

‘Indeed, the effect of stepping back a little as the Hero suggested is clearly visible…’

Normally, even if they had come this far, there would surely have been various complaints from the commanders.

However, given the current hardline stance of Samson and others, they had no choice but to take a step back for Elias, who had effectively ‘yielded’ to their wishes.

In both political and psychological aspects,
Elias had successfully pinpointed the attack points and movement routes of the hardliners, including Samson, just as the hero had told her yesterday.

Feeling inwardly relieved that this had been achieved without any significant issues, Elias looked at the hero sitting across from her, thinking about what would follow.

The hero smiled and nodded in approval at the successful first objective.

Seeing his expression, Elias couldn’t help but think that, regardless of the success of the plan, that man was quite unlucky in many ways.

‘I felt this from the first time we met; he really is someone I don’t like…’

Antioch

Located to the south of the Demon Kingdom, Antioch is a fortified city established in the heart of vast plains.

Before being occupied by the Allied Races, this area served as the granary of the Demon Kingdom and acted as a crucial transportation hub, allowing passage over the Black Mountain range that bisects the kingdom.

Its importance remained unchanged even after the coalition’s occupation.

However, due to these characteristics, what was once a bustling and vibrant place is now enveloped in a gloomy atmosphere, as if shrouded in deep darkness.

“Did you say that Dimode requested more food supplies?”

“Yes… that’s correct, General.”

“There’s also been a similar request from Galatia. If this continues, there’s a risk that all our soldiers will starve…”

“Sigh…”

Today, yet another endless request for food assistance has come in.

In relation to this, the commander overseeing Antioch, Parisecht, couldn’t help but frown.

“It’s frustrating; there are limits to the food reserves we have, and the situation is worsening… Is there still no news of support from the homeland?”

“I’m sorry, we continue to request assistance, but it seems we need more time.”

“Hmm…”

Feeling a headache from his subordinate’s words, Parisecht continued to frown.

Although he was not on par with the three knights of the Falcon Empire, Parisecht possessed considerable military strength.

However, in light of the rapidly deteriorating supply situation, he had no particular alternatives to offer.

‘Damn it… If that woman Cassandra hadn’t let her guard down, things wouldn’t have come to this… It’s not like we have an abundance of food either.’

Parisecht, who is urgently procuring food to assist other regions.

However, despite his efforts, the situation is worsening as the supply line from Rob has completely cut off.

There are limits to local procurement, and while food can be somewhat managed, there is no solution for the shortage of military supplies, including weapons.

As a result, the Allied Races currently within the Demon Kingdom are maintaining a defensive posture and are not allowed to provoke the enemy in any way.

Those who came to fight are now stuck inside, forced to huddle at home.

Meanwhile, Antioch finds itself in a situation where it must provide support to other regions due to its relative abundance of food.

In connection with this, the complaints from Parisecht and his subordinates naturally began to shift towards General Cassandra, who is effectively responsible for this crisis.

“It’s frustrating; if Cassandra had handled things properly, we wouldn’t have ended up in this situation.”

“Indeed. How could someone who is one of the three knights of the empire make such a critical mistake?”

“No one would have expected that even with the Demon King’s attack, she would completely waste the supplies. It’s truly disappointing.”

Thus, Parisecht and his subordinates were venting their frustrations by criticizing their absent superior, Cassandra.

In particular, Parisecht, who had been overshadowed by Cassandra and failed to become one of the three knights, was now expressing the dissatisfaction he had kept bottled up inside.

“That person used to be quite capable, but staying in the rear has made her completely lose her edge. It’s a shame for someone with the title of a knight.”

“We think so too.”

“You should have been one of the three knights, Parisecht.”

The subordinates expressed their agreement with a hint of flattery towards their direct superior.

As he watched them, Parisecht began to think that this might be an opportunity for himself.

‘But… considering the current situation where Rob has been hit, the importance of Antioch has likely increased, which could be a chance for me… If I can navigate this crisis well, perhaps…’

Antioch is not only a military stronghold but also one of the few regions where the Allied Races can self-sustain its food supply, relying heavily on shipments from the homeland.

With supply lines to the front now completely severed, Antioch has become a crucial location that must be defended to ensure even a meager sustenance.

With the eyes of the Allied Races focused here, if something were to happen in this place, it could potentially be a significant opportunity to raise Parisecht’s name.

‘If the demon forces were to invade here, the coalition would likely concentrate all their efforts on protecting this place. And at the center of that effort would stand me, Parisecht… If that happens, I might once again have a chance to aim for becoming one of the three knights of the empire.’

Even amidst the crisis, Parisecht was determined to address the pressing issue of food procurement, harboring his own ambitions.

At that moment…

“Sir! General Parisecht!”

“What is it?”

“Um… It’s the enemy! A large army of demons is approaching here!”

“!”

A soldier spoke in a hurried breath, urgency evident in his voice.

At this, a complex expression began to form on Parisecht’s face, mingling with a hint of joy.
